Abstract
In this paper, we explain two dimensions of public sphere where the tensions of modern ethical life are clearly perceived, according to Hegel’s Grundlinien der Philosophie des Rechts. First, we present the public side of the states assembly, which has the function of mediating and overcoming the tensions characteristic of the private sphere by means of the political representation of particular interests of civil society. Second, we analyze Hegel’s ambivalent position regarding public opinion. According to Hegel, a people knows its true interests only through political representation. The publicity of the parliamentary debates is a necessary condition for the constitution of a people. This original perspective of political representation anticipates current political theories and clearly differentiates itself from classic understandings of representation.
